Brit Insurance Group’s new hire will help align its UK property and casualty proposition
Brit Ltd has appointed Neil Walker as its new head of UK property.
He joins Brit from Marsh, where he was most recently UK placement leader for Marsh Propositions, responsible for the development of a number of lines including education, healthcare and private clients.
Walker will be responsible for leading and building out Brit’s UK property offering as well as working with its specialist liability team to align Brit’s UK property and casualty proposition.
Matthew Wilson, chief executive of Brit said: “I’m pleased to welcome Neil [Walker] to Brit, and look forward to him helping expand our UK Property presence. His track-record, as a broker, of working with both insurers and clients to develop bespoke and innovative solutions will prove valuable experience”
